  • If you love the Crimson Tide and you're interested in history -- and we mean GOOD history -- then park your eyes and ears each week to Crimson Chronicles. Co-hosts Rick Morton and Bama historian Tommy Ford will take a deep dive into the characters, events, and stories that have made Alabama Athletics what it is today. And it won't be just the hosts talking; most of the time we'll be conversing with the coaches, players, and administrators who were THERE.

    Crimson Chronicles: Inside Alabama's 1964 National Championship with Jackie Sherrill & Gaylon McCollough


    In this special episode of the Crimson Chronicles podcast, hosts Rick Morton and Tommy Ford welcome Jackie Sherrill and Gaylon McCollough to discuss their legendary 1964 National Championship season under Coach Paul 'Bear' Bryant at the University of Alabama. They reminisce about the rigorous training, pivotal games, and the camaraderie that defined their team. With fascinating anecdotes and lessons learned from Coach Bryant, this episode offers an insightful look into a historic football season and the enduring impact on its players' lives.

    Crimson Chronicles Podcast Episode 8: A Conversation with Keith PughIn this episode of the Crimson Chronicles Podcast, hosts Rick and Tommy welcome former Crimson Tide athlete Keith Pugh to discuss his illustrious career and life lessons from his time at Alabama. Keith, a versatile player from the late '70s and a member of the national championship teams, shares insights into playing under Coach Bryant, his spiritual journey, and his impactful ministry. The discussion covers his experiences growing up in Evergreen, Alabama, playing multiple positions, memorable games, and the legacy of faith and mentorship in the Alabama football community. Don't miss this engaging episode filled with football history, personal anecdotes, and a strong message of faith.

    Crimson Chronicles: An In-Depth Interview with Alabama Legend Barrett Jones In this episode of the Crimson Chronicles podcast, hosts Rick Morton and Tommy Ford sit down with Barrett Jones, one of Alabama football's most decorated players. The discussion covers Barrett's illustrious career from 2008 to 2012, his impactful childhood experiences, and the fierce competition within his family. Barrett shares anecdotes about his most challenging and memorable games, including his recruitment journey, his experiences under coaches Joe Pendry and Jeff Stoutland, and the notorious summer workouts led by Coach Scott Cochran. Additionally, Barrett reflects on the spiritual growth and life lessons he gained during his time at Alabama, his views on Nick Saban's leadership, and amusing exchanges with personalities like Sally Field.
